About IVG CAPITAL
Broker Overview
IVG Capital is a retail forex and CFD broker registered in Saint Lucia, established on March 7, 2023. The company operates from a registered address at Ground Floor of the Sotheby Building, Rodney Village, Rodney Bay, Gros-Islet, Saint Lucia, with a corporate office also listed in London. The broker targets both retail and high-net-worth traders, offering a range of account types with high minimum deposits and leverage up to 1:500. It provides trading in CFDs on forex, commodities, indices, cryptocurrencies, and stocks via the Match-Trader platform.
IVG Capital is not regulated by any major financial authority, which is a significant factor for traders to consider. The broker's registration in Saint Lucia does not imply oversight by a recognised regulator such as the FCA, CySEC, or ASIC. Our review found no evidence of a valid licence from any regulatory body, placing it in the unregulated category. As a result, traders have limited recourse in the event of disputes or financial loss.
Regulation and Licensing
Based on our records and the information available on its website, IVG Capital does not hold a licence from any reputable financial regulator. The broker's registration in Saint Lucia is a corporate registration, not a financial services licence. The website mentions 'UK Banking and external audits' but provides no details on which bank or audit firm. No mention of compensation schemes or investor protection is made. According to aggregated industry data, the broker has a high scam risk score of 55 out of 100, reflecting the absence of regulation and limited public information.
We cross-checked the licence claims against public registers and found no matching entry for IVG Capital with the FCA, CySEC, ASIC, or other major regulators. Traders should exercise caution, as unregulated brokers typically offer no protection via deposit guarantee schemes or regulatory ombudsman services. The broker's claim of 'segregated funds' could not be independently verified.
Account Types
IVG Capital offers five live account tiers designed to cater to different capital levels and trading preferences. The ECN account has the lowest minimum deposit of £1,000 and offers spreads from 1.2 pips with leverage up to 1:500. The Premium account requires £35,000 and offers spreads from 0.8 pips with no commission.
The Gold account starts at £80,000 and provides spreads from 0.2 pips, a personal account manager, and exclusive trading strategies. The VIP account requires £150,000 and features spreads from 0.2 pips, commission from $2 per lot, and 1-on-1 support. The Elite account, listed in our records, requires a minimum deposit of £500,000 and offers leverage up to 1:200.
All accounts include 24/5 customer support and margin call at 100%. Stop-out levels vary: 10% for ECN and Premium accounts, and 15% for Gold and VIP. The broker does not disclose specific spreads or commissions for the Elite account on its website. A demo account is also available, as noted on the site's registration page.
Trading Platforms and Instruments
IVG Capital primarily offers the Match-Trader platform, a modern trading platform designed for forex and CFD trading. The platform is available on desktop, mobile, and tablet, and features TradingView charting integration. The broker claims fast execution with backup trade servers in New York and Tokyo. The platform allows trading in over 100 financial instruments, including forex pairs, commodities, cryptocurrencies, indices, and stocks, all as CFDs. While the website promotes institutional-grade spreads, the exact number of instruments is not fully specified.
The broker does not mention MetaTrader 4 or 5, focusing solely on Match-Trader. This may limit traders accustomed to MT4/5. The platform includes features for technical analysis, risk management tools, and one-click trading. Traders can access educational videos and guides on the broker's website, which cover platform usage and charting.
Funding and Support
IVG Capital claims fast withdrawals processed within 24 hours, with no excess waiting periods. The website does not specify available payment methods, but the contact page suggests direct communication with support for deposit and withdrawal inquiries. The broker provides customer support via email (support@ivgcapital.com) and phone (02078469201). Compliance-related queries are directed to compliance@ivgcapital.com. The UK phone number suggests a London presence, though the registered office is in Saint Lucia.
The broker does not publish information on accepted currencies or third-party payment processors. Traders should verify available methods before depositing. The support team is available 24/5, aligning with typical forex market hours. No live chat is evident from the website, requiring users to submit a contact form or call.
Target Audience
IVG Capital appears to target well-capitalised retail traders and high-net-worth individuals, given the high minimum deposit requirements for most accounts. The Gold, VIP, and Elite accounts are clearly designed for traders with substantial capital, offering premium services like personal account managers and exclusive strategies. The ECN account, with a £1,000 minimum, is more accessible but still above many retail brokers' entry points. The broker claims to serve both beginners and experienced traders, but its product range and high minimums favour the latter.
Given the lack of strong regulatory oversight, the broker may also appeal to traders seeking high leverage (up to 1:500) and raw spreads, often found among unregulated offshore entities. However, traders should weigh these features against the elevated risk of trading with an unlicensed broker. FXCanary considers this broker suitable only for those who fully accept the lack of regulatory protection.
